Basketball signing period starts today. Virginia Tech has a total of 4 commits for this 2013 class. I'm not sure if we have a listing of basketball commits on this forum, so I'll go ahed and make one (from FREE rivals and ESPN pages) so people know what we're getting.

Donte Clark - SG - 6'4"
Rivals: 4 stars
ESPN: 4 stars (89th overall)

Ben Emegolu - SG - 6'5"
Rivals: Unrated
ESPN: 3 stars

Maurice Kirby - C - 6'9"
Rivals: 2 stars
ESPN: 2 stars

Trevor Thompson - C - 6'9"
Rivals: 3 stars
ESPN: 3 stars

All together it's a pretty impressive class that JJ and crew scrapped up through all the turmoil in the program. Each of these guys (except Kirby) had offers from programs in BCS conferences. It's not as highly touted as a couple of Greenberg's classes, but these guys should surprise some people.
